The surface is symmetric about the z-axis so that the area is given by the line integral over the curve y=x2.
The integrand is cos (πt/2) sqrt(1+4t2) dt.
The limits of integration are 0 to 1.
And the integral value must be multiplied by 2.
Wolfram Alpha states that the antiderivative cannot be expressed in terms of elementary functions,
but the value is 2(.824037)=1.64807.
